Fint
Fint is a term found in several Germanic languages, most prominently in Swedish and, to a lesser extent, Danish. It functions primarily as an adjective meaning fine, nice, or good, and as an adverb meaning nicely or well. In Swedish, fin is the base adjective; fint is its neuter singular form used with neuter nouns (ett fint hus) and as an adverb (Det går fint). The distinction between adverbial usage and attributive usage can vary by dialect and context. In common usage, fint conveys a mild positive assessment rather than strong emphasis.
